Eu tenho a seguinte lógica no meu arquivo /etc/lsyncd/lsyncd.lua
require "lsync-widgets"
sync {
widget_sync,
source="/tmp/folder1",
target="/tmp/folder2/"
}
E, no meu arquivo lsync-widgets.lua, tenho a seguinte lógica:
settings {
logfacility=daemon,
}
widget_sync = {
maxProcesses = 5,
onCreate = "rsync -W --backup ^sourcePathname ^target",
onModify = "rsync -W --backup ^sourcePathname ^target",
}
Isso funciona sempre que eu solto um arquivo ou altero um arquivo em / tmp / folder1, ele copia o arquivo para / tmp / folder2. Mas agora eu preciso acionar uma página da Web php em execução em um servidor local, uma vez que o arquivo está em / tmp / folder2. Não tenho certeza de como fazer isso.
Obrigado.